The postcode PL12 6ND is located in Cornwall It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PL12 6ND is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
PL12 6ND is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 4.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PL12 6ND as Rural residents > Farming communities > Agricultural communities.
The closest road name to PL12 6ND is A388 which is centered 29.44 km away.
The nearest bus stop is Landulph Primary School and is 577 m away. The closest railway station is Bere Ferrers Rail Station, 3.4 km away.
The closest primary school to PL12 6ND (for ages 11 and under) is Landulph School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on December 6, 2016.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Saltash Community School. The last OFSTED inspection on May 15, 2019 rated this school as Requires improvement
The local pub for residents of PL12 6ND is Cargreen Yacht Club and is 1.33 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 9, 2013. The nearest takeaway food is available from Weir Quay Boatyard and is 2.88 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as AwaitingInspection .
Residents reported an average download speed of 47 Mbps and an average upload speed of 11.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 16.7%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 88.9%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ps. 11.1%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.
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.8 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for PL12 6ND is covered by the Devon & Cornwall police force association and Cornwall and Isles of Scilly is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
